Pinging question.
So I started a ping with another local IP address with -t most pings came back <1ms, some came with =1ms and I actually got a request timed out a couple of times. Is it normal if you do a ping -t to have once in a while a request that times out or since it's a local network should every ping go through? I'm asking because I have a program that runs through the network and it's getting errors like not enough free space or cannot read file z:\blah. I'm just not sure where the issue is. The issue is happening on multiple computers so it looks like it's an issue with the host computer or the network.
